Understanding online signature legitimacy for facility rental agreements in the European Union
The online signature legitimacy for facility rental agreements in the European Union is grounded in the eIDAS Regulation, which establishes a standardized framework for electronic signatures. This regulation ensures that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as handwritten signatures across member states. Users can confidently utilize electronic signatures for facility rental agreements, knowing that these documents are legally binding and enforceable. The legitimacy of an online signature relies on the type of signature used, including simple electronic signatures, advanced electronic signatures, and qualified electronic signatures, each offering varying levels of security and verification.

Key elements of online signature legitimacy for facility rental agreements
When considering the legitimacy of online signatures for facility rental agreements, several key elements come into play. These include the identity verification methods used to confirm signatories, the integrity of the signed document, and the ability to provide a clear audit trail. Features such as time stamps and IP address logging enhance the security and authenticity of the eSignature process. Additionally, ensuring compliance with local laws and regulations is crucial for the enforceability of the agreement.
